* Define FPC_ABSMASK_SINGLE and FPC_ABSMASK_DOUBLE without using assembler.

git-svn-id: trunk@25371 -
This commit is contained in:
sergei 2013-08-26 07:32:41 +00:00
parent d4968e054b
commit db045c4871

View File

@ -13,24 +13,13 @@
**********************************************************************} **********************************************************************}
label
FPC_ABSMASK_DOUBLE,
FPC_ABSMASK_SINGLE;
procedure dummyproc;assembler;nostackframe; {$push}
asm {$codealign constmin=16}
.data const
.balign 16 FPC_ABSMASK_SINGLE: array[0..1] of qword=($7fffffff7fffffff,$7fffffff7fffffff); cvar; public;
.globl FPC_ABSMASK_SINGLE FPC_ABSMASK_DOUBLE: array[0..1] of qword=($7fffffffffffffff,$7fffffffffffffff); cvar; public;
FPC_ABSMASK_SINGLE: {$pop}
.quad 0x7FFFFFFF7FFFFFFF
.quad 0x7FFFFFFF7FFFFFFF
.globl FPC_ABSMASK_DOUBLE
FPC_ABSMASK_DOUBLE:
.quad 0x7FFFFFFFFFFFFFFF
.quad 0x7FFFFFFFFFFFFFFF
.text
end;
{**************************************************************************** {****************************************************************************
FPU Control word FPU Control word